Default Engine type

I have a 1999 escort wagon,it says split port 2.0l on the valve cover,are these SOHC or DOHC engines,thanks

Hello and good day:

I have both a 1999 Ford Escort SE, and a 2000 Ford Escort LX....Both are 2.0L Split Ports.....On the Valve cover it should clearly be marked SOHC (Single Over Head Cam) or DOHC (Double Over Head Cam).

However I believe only the 2.0L Zetec Engines are DOHC,,,These Engines are mostly in the ZX2 modles...(the Sporty Escort versions).
